- Abstract
The article examines the history of French political relations with Africa in the 17th century using the example of West African ambassador Matteo Lopes to the court of French king Louis XIV. The conflict between the Dutch West Indian Company and the French government over trade rights in West Africa is examined, the role of Tezifon, king of Allada, Benin in the establishment of an embassy is analyzed, and the causes and consequences of differences of behavior expectations between Twezifon's and Louis' courts are discussed.
